Overview

The LPC5516JBD100E is a microcontroller unit (MCU) from NXP Semiconductors, part of the LPC5500 series. It is built around an Arm Cortex-M33 core, offering a balance of performance and energy efficiency. This MCU is designed for embedded applications that require robust processing capabilities, advanced security features, and flexible connectivity options. With its rich set of peripherals and low-power modes, the LPC5516JBD100E is suitable for a wide range of applications, including industrial automation, IoT devices, and consumer electronics. Its scalability and integration make it a versatile choice for developers seeking reliable embedded solutions.

Structure and Working Principle

The LPC5516JBD100E integrates an Arm Cortex-M33 core operating at frequencies up to 150 MHz, providing efficient processing power. It includes on-chip memory, such as Flash and SRAM, and supports various communication interfaces like USB, SPI, I2C, and UART. The MCU operates on low power, featuring multiple power modes to optimize energy consumption. Its working principle revolves around executing embedded firmware to control connected peripherals and process data. The Cortex-M33 core also includes TrustZone technology for enhanced security, making it suitable for secure applications.

Key Features

The LPC5516JBD100E stands out for its advanced features, including the Arm Cortex-M33 core with TrustZone for security. It offers low-power operation with multiple power-saving modes, making it ideal for battery-powered devices. Other notable features include a rich set of peripherals (ADC, DAC, timers, etc.), flexible connectivity options (USB, SPI, I2C), and robust on-chip memory. These features enable developers to design efficient and scalable embedded systems for diverse applications.

Application Areas

The LPC5516JBD100E is widely used in industrial automation for control systems and sensors. Its low-power capabilities make it suitable for IoT devices, such as smart sensors and edge nodes. In consumer electronics, this MCU is employed in appliances, wearables, and other embedded applications. Its security features also make it a preferred choice for secure devices, including payment terminals and access control systems.

Maintenance and Precautions

When working with the LPC5516JBD100E, observe ESD precautions to prevent damage to the semiconductor components. Proper PCB design, including decoupling capacitors and signal integrity measures, is crucial for reliable operation. Ensure firmware updates and security patches are applied to maintain functionality and protect against vulnerabilities. Follow NXP's guidelines for thermal management and power supply design to optimize performance.
